Average Occupational Health and Safety Technicians Salary in Tulsa, OK
The average salary for a Occupational Health and Safety Technicians in Tulsa, OK is $57,910. This compensation is in line with national standards, reflecting a balanced and stable local job market.

Occupational Health and Safety Technicians Salary Distribution in Tulsa, OK
The earning potential for Occupational Health and Safety Technicianss in Tulsa, OK varies significantly by experience level. The salary gap is relatively narrow, suggesting consistent and predictable earnings from entry-level to senior positions. Entry-level roles (10th percentile) typically start around $43,770, while highly experienced professionals can command wages upwards of $76,480.

Frequently Asked Questions
How much does a Occupational Health and Safety Technicians make in Tulsa, OK?
The median annual salary for a Occupational Health and Safety Technicians in Tulsa, OK is $57,910. This typically ranges from $43,770 for entry-level positions to $76,480 for top-level roles.
How does the salary compare to the national average?
The average salary for this role in Tulsa, OK is 9.1% lower than the national median of $63,700.

Methodology: Salary data is derived from the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) OEWS 2024 release. Figures represent gross pay before taxes. Analysis includes 60 employees in the Tulsa, OK area with a job density of 0.14 per 1,000 jobs. Cost of Living data is estimated based on state and metro averages.
